This triple CD contains the two-act opera Kullervo by Finnish composer Aulis Sallinen who also wrote the libretto. Derived from the Finnish national epic Kalevala and from the play Kullervo by Aleksis Kivi, it tells the story of the magician Kullervo, the ill-fated son of Kalervo and the only irredeemably tragic character in Finnish mythology. |
